In this role you will lead development on TT-Forge, our MLIR-based compiler, and manage a team focused on scaling graph transformations, lowering passes, and kernel-level optimizations. You’ll help shape the future of AI computing through compiler technology that is fast, flexible, and built for real-world models.
This role is hybrid based in Austin, TX.
